Restarting Nineteen Years Later

Lucius Malfoy looked down the length of Diagon Alley, and smiled.

While the weekly Devotion Meetings were always very fulfilling, this one marked the fourteenth anniversary of the end of the war, and The Unity Squads had been out far more often to ensure they got maximum attendance.

From what he could see, they'd done their job very well - The Alley was packed, with hundreds of people carrying unity banners and waving flags with images of his Royal Majesty.

"Minister Malfoy - it's time" He smiled down at his assistant - Saffron always enjoyed the meetings, and he was fairly certain that - after they were finished - she would be more than willing to join him in a post meeting celebration.

"Thank you, Saffron" He smiled as she giggled. In the decade since his wife had been executed for treason, he had had quite a few companions, but - he had to admit - Saffron was proving the most entertaining and delightful.

"You're welcome, Minister" She nodded, then took a step back as he walked up to the platform and turned to face the crowd.

"People of Britain" He paused to let the cheers calm down "I stand before you today, pleased to announce the longest era of growth and prosperity the county has seen" There was more applause, and he smiled genially "It's now fourteen years since the rebellion against his Royal Majesty was crushed - fourteen years in which we have hunted down the traitors, the terrorists and those who would disrupt the peaceful running of our glorious country" He paused, then beamed "And this morning, I am proud to announce that...." He trailed off, frowning as he realised there was music playing in the background.

"Early one morning"

"Minister?" Saffron walked up behind him.

"Just as the sun was rising"

"Where is that coming from?" He asked quietly, still looking around.

"I heard a maiden singing"

"I don't know, Minister, but I will find out" She turned, and clicked her fingers at a few of the security agents flanking the podium.

"In the valley below"

Lucius turned back to see the crowd looking around in confusion.

"Ladies and gentlemen - do not panic. This is merely a minor disturbance, and we will have it sorted out momentarily" He looked around The Alley again, then turned back to see Saffron looking confused.

"Shut that noise off now, or don't bother coming in to work tomorrow" He yelled at her. She looked around wildly, but still could not find the source of the music.

"Oh do not leave me"

"People! Do not...." He started again, then trailed off as the crowd started pointing up.

"Minister!" Saffron pointed above him, to where a giant wolf's head had appeared, jaws dripping blood as it snapped at the people below.

Lucius turned back to the now panicking audience, then glanced up to the roof of Flourish and Blots.

"Do not deceive me"

Three figures, all dressed in deep purple robes, were stood on top of the bookshop, all with wands drawn, and pointing towards him.

"Saffron...." He tried to get her attention, but his voice came out as a whisper.

A moment later, he saw three beams of green light lance out of the wands, and fly through the air towards him.

As the crowd screamed in terror, he realised that he, at least, was getting off easy. At least Voldemort would not be able to to torture him for this failure.

"How could you use a poor maiden so?"

Hermione Granger-Weasley turned away from the scene below them, and looked to her two fellow assassins.

"Lets go" She said, then all three turned on the spot, and vanished, leaving the screaming, panicked crowd below, and the giant, snarling wolf's head above.
